The Global Oil And Gas Magnetic Ranging Market is categorized by type,
application, and region. In terms of type, the Rotating Magnet Ranging (RMR)
segment led the market in 2023 due to its renowned accuracy and precision in
subsurface mapping. RMR systems, with their track record of reliability, are
favored by companies for oil and gas exploration. Additionally, their
cost-effectiveness and adaptability to various exploration scenarios contribute
to their dominance. Regarding application, the Onshore segment dominated the
market in 2023. Onshore reserves, historically significant in the global oil
and gas landscape, benefit from easier accessibility to infrastructure,
resulting in cost advantages and operational efficiency. Lower development and
operational costs, along with well-established technologies and favorable
regulatory frameworks, further solidify the dominance of onshore applications.
Additionally, proximity to major demand centers ensures a more efficient supply
chain.
